The Konkan Housing and Area Development Board, a wing of Mhada, has begun the online process to sell 13,395 unsold flats through a newly launched digital platform – bookmyhome.mhada.gov.in. The platform was formally launched by Mhada Vice President and CEO, Sanjeev Jaiswal, IAS.

Real-Time Flat Selection Now Possible

According to Revati Gaikar, Chief Officer of the Konkan Board, the earlier IHLMS 2.0 system did not allow applicants under the First Come, First Serve (FCFS) model to choose specific flats. With the launch of the new 'Book My Home' portal, applicants can now select a particular unit—including floor and flat number—in real-time based on their eligibility and preference.

This new digital system presents detailed scheme-level and flat-level information to help users make informed housing decisions.

Fully Online, Automated Process

Flats from Mhada’s housing projects in Virar (Bolinj), Khoni, Shirdhon, Gotheghar, and Bhandarli are now listed on the platform. The entire application process is fully automated and conducted online with no manual interference.

Applicants are required to upload scanned copies of their Aadhaar card, PAN card, and a self-declaration during registration. The system automatically verifies the documents digitally and generates a profile for the applicant.

How the FCFS Booking Works

Once verification is complete, eligible applicants can view the list of available flats by location, floor, and unit number. Bookings are confirmed on a First Come, First Serve basis via the portal.

Eligibility Relaxations & Categories

Flats not covered under the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ana (PMAY) come with relaxed eligibility norms. No income limit has been set for these units, which are available to applicants from General, Scheduled Caste (SC), and Scheduled Tribe (ST) categories.

Separate Initiative by Mumbai Board

In a separate development, the Mhada Mumbai Board has announced its plan to release over 5,000 housing units as part of the Diwali 2025 Lottery scheme.
